High Structure Course Design Improves Student Success

High structure course design is a relatively new approach to inclusive and active pedagogy that prioritizes student success through frequent and structured in-class activities, periodic feedback and instructor-facilitated peer-to-peer interactions.

Ungrading: Empowering Student Success through Feedback and Reflection

Ungrading is a movement to decenter the role of grades in formal learning environments in favor of qualitative instructor feedback and student self-reflection. With support from a DELTA Exploratory Grant, NC State instructor Lisa Falk implemented a variety of Moodle tools in her courses to foster ungrading success.
